Occupational Therapy Aide

Code: 31-2012.00

Also known as: Certified Occupational Rehabilitation Aide (CORA), Direct Service Professional (DSP), Direct Support Professional (DSP), Occupational Rehabilitation Aide, Occupational Therapist Aide (OT Aide), Occupational Therapy Aide (OT Aide), Rehabilitation Aide (Rehab Aide), Rehabilitation Services Aide, Restorative Aide

Description: An Occupational Therapy Aide works with physicians and occupational therapists to help patients recover and improve the skills needed for daily activities. Although Therapy Assistants are directly involved in a patient's therapy, an Aide usually only provides support activities. Occupational Therapy Aides usually have at least a high school degree and learn on the job.
